This Is What Successful People Do When They’re Bored

Arianna Huffington on February 11, 2015 in New York City.

Pause your Netflix binge! Yes, leisure time is vital, but consider the following leisure activities of some of the world’s most successful people.

Anna Wintour plays tennis. For an hour every morning! After waking at 5.45am. Fair play to her.

Kate Middleton colors. According to Prince William, the?Duchess of Cambridge isn’t immune to the current trend of a good adult coloring book.

Angelina Jolie collects daggers. Is this surprising to anyone? “My mom took me to buy my first daggers when I was 11 or 12,? she told W Magazine.

Richard Branson plays chess.? He also likes kitesurfing. “I think chess may just be the best game in the world,” Branson wrote on Virgin’s blog. “It combines the greatest aspects of many different sports?tactics, planning, bravery and risk-taking.”

Meryl Streep knits.?The?actress told BBC Radio 4’s Woman’s Hour that she finds happiness?in knitting: “For me, it was a place to gather my thoughts and understand the contemplative [life] – it’s a sort of clearing out place.”

Taylor Swift bakes.?She’s fond of putting pictures of her baked goods on The Gram.

Arianna Huffington sleeps. The Huffington Post founder gets 7 to 8 hours sleep and said in a 2011 interview with Rolling Stone, “my greatest hobby is sleep.”
